What You\βll Be Doing:
- Keep production machinery and plant equipment in top condition with routine maintenance, repairs, and servicing.
- Quickly troubleshoot mechanical, electrical, and pneumatic issues to minimize downtime.
- Support installations, modifications, and commissioning of new equipment.
- Execute preventative maintenance schedules and accurately log all work.
- Work closely with production teams to implement efficiency and continuous improvement initiatives.
- Ensure compliance with health & safety regulations at all times.
- Respond to breakdowns calmly and effectively, keeping production moving.
What We\βre Looking For:
- Proven experience as a maintenance engineer or technician in manufacturing.
- Strong mechanical, electrical, and pneumatic knowledge.
- Proactive problem solver who thrives in a fast-paced environment.
- Flexible, adaptable, and ready to work days or back shifts.
- Relevant qualifications in Mechanical/Electrical Engineering or equivalent.

β¨Tip Number 1
Familiarise yourself with the specific machinery and equipment used in food manufacturing. Understanding the common issues and maintenance practices can give you an edge during interviews, showing that you're proactive and knowledgeable about the role.
β¨Tip Number 2
Network with professionals in the FMCG sector. Attend industry events or join relevant online forums to connect with current Maintenance Engineers. This can provide insights into the company culture and expectations, which can be invaluable during your application process.
β¨Tip Number 3
Prepare to discuss your problem-solving experiences in detail. Think of specific examples where you've successfully diagnosed and repaired machinery under pressure. This will demonstrate your critical thinking skills and ability to thrive in a fast-paced environment.
β¨Tip Number 4
Showcase your commitment to safety and compliance. Be ready to talk about how you've maintained safety standards in previous roles, as this is crucial in food manufacturing. Highlighting your attention to detail in this area can set you apart from other candidates.
